Night-shift staff: Floor 4 of the Tellhaven Building opens this week. After 21:00, access is via the rear stairwell only; the lifts are locked out overnight during the settling period. Complete a walk-through of the new floor once per shift and log it. The stairwell keypad accepts the code below.

badge for yahop-fawep: bdg-XBKXI-68071

Finance Review Summary — Harwick Street Lease. Renegotiation with Pellgrove Estates concluded last week. We secured a 12% reduction on base rent and a two-year break clause, offset by taking on internal maintenance costs. Net annual saving is projected at roughly 8% of facilities spend. Sales leads should note that showroom space on the ground floor is unchanged, so client demos continue as normal. The savings feed directly into next year's commercial plans, summarised confidentially below.

board note of kaguf-kawig: Novdorax Logistics plans to raise the Aldax list price by 41.6 percent in July. The board signed off on a budget of $484.6 million for Project Druiel. The renewal with Gorirox Logistics closes at $136.6 million a year, 37.5 percent above the last contract. Project Silmir slips by a full year because of the audit delay.

Subject: Crossword feed cutover — what on-call needs

Hi team,

Ahead of Thursday's cutover, the Gridlark puzzle generator will serve partner feeds from the new endpoint. Rate limits and grid-format versions are unchanged; only the auth header differs. If overnight generation stalls, restart the feed worker before escalating. For verification calls against the new endpoint, use the credential below.

login token, kawef-fadug: eyJhbGciOiJIUzI1NiIsInR5cCI6IkpXVCJ9.eyJzdWIiOiIvgannpIn0.Zx3AfanE

Handover note — formula sandbox (Orvik → reviewer)

Hey, passing the FormulaForge sandbox work to you. User-supplied formulas now run in the isolate pool with CPU and memory caps; anything touching I/O gets rejected at parse time. The escape-hatch allowlist is gone — don't let anyone sneak it back in review. Timeouts are deliberately tight. The sandbox currently runs with these configuration values:

service settings:
[istael]
team = gilath
access_code = ac_468cdf
owner = casdor.gilox
host = istael.kelviforge.internal
port = 5432
peer = quenwyn.braskworks.corp
salt = 6678df32
pin = 7400